Hebrew-English Dictionary
Strongs: H3369
Hebrew: יָקֹשׁ
Transliteration: yâqôsh
Pronunciation: yaw-koshe'
Part of Speech: Verb
Bible Usage: fowler (lay a) snare.
Definition:
to ensnare (literally or figuratively)
1. to lure, entice, snare, lay a snare or lure, set a trap
a. (Qal)
1. to lay snares (fig. of devices of wicked)
2. fowlers (participle)
b. (Niphal) to be ensnared, be caught by a bait
c. (Pual) to be entrapped
